project BLF > class BStoredSearch > dataset BStoredSearch

class dataset

object identification

primary key
StoredSearch_ID
object identity
StoredSearch_ID

table tStoredSearch

Description

settings on the browse window

field namedata typemnd.description
StoredSearch_IDintegeryesRecord ID
Usr_IDintegernoUser
Role_IDintegernoRole
Company_IDintegernoEntity
StoredSearchNamecharacter(80)yesreference to the stored search
StoredSearchLookupRefcharacter(255)noreference to the browse window
StoredSearchRowsToRetrieveintegernomaximum number of rows in the browse grid
StoredSearchSortColumncharacter(80)nobusiness field name of a column in the result set to sort on
StoredSearchFilterMinimizelogicalnoWhen true, the filter panel will be closed by default.
StoredSearchFreezeFirstCollogicalnoWhen true, leftmost column in the browse grid will remain fixed when scrolling left to right in the browse grid.
StoredSearchUseGridLayoutlogicalnoUse Grid Layout
StoredSearchLayoutXMLcharacter(4000)noXML Layout
StoredSearchClassVersionintegernoWhen this version is different from the current version of the business component on which the browse is based, filter fields and resultset fields in the stored search will be updated to current version (new fields added, old fields removed).
StoredSearchAutoApplylogicalnoWhen true, default filter values will be applied automatically.
When false, the browse grid is empty when opening the window.
StoredSearchViewModecharacter(8)noView Mode
tcAccessCompanyCodecharacter(20)no
tcAccessRoleNamecharacter(20)no
tcAccessUserLogincharacter(20)no
LastModifiedDatedatenoLast Modified Date
LastModifiedTimeintegernoLast Modified Time
LastModifiedUsercharacter(20)noLast Modified User
QADC01character(40)nounused QAD reserved field
QADC02characternounused QAD reserved field
QADT01datenounused QAD reserved field
QADD01decimal(10)nounused QAD reserved field
tc_Rowidcharacteryesprimary index
tc_ParentRowidcharacternoempty string
tc_Statuscharacternoupdate status

table tSSearchFilterField

Description

settings on individual filter fields

field namedata typemnd.description
SSearchFilterField_IDintegeryesRecord ID
StoredSearch_IDintegernoStored Search
SSearchFilterFieldBusFieldcharacter(80)nobusiness field name (as it is returned by GetBusinessFields)
SSearchFilterFieldSequenceintegernodisplay sequence
SSearchFilterFieldOperatorcharacter(8)nofilter operator
possible values:
=
>=
>
<
<=
<>
begins
matches
can-do
SSearchFilterFieldIniVal1character(80)nofilter value
filter value from when range is true
SSearchFilterFieldIniVal2character(80)nofilter value to when range is true
SSearchFilterFieldIsRangelogicalnoRange
SSearchFilterFieldIsVisibllogicalnoVisible
LastModifiedDatedatenoLast Modified Date
LastModifiedTimeintegernoLast Modified Time
LastModifiedUsercharacter(20)noLast Modified User
QADC01character(40)nounused QAD reserved field
QADC02characternounused QAD reserved field
QADT01datenounused QAD reserved field
QADD01decimal(10)nounused QAD reserved field
tc_Rowidcharacteryesprimary index
tc_ParentRowidcharacteryes = tStoredSearch.tc_Rowid
tc_Statuscharacternoupdate status

table tSSearchResultField

Description

settings on individual columns in the browse grid

field namedata typemnd.description
SSearchResultField_IDintegeryesRecord ID
StoredSearch_IDintegernoStored Search
SSearchResultFieldBusFieldcharacter(80)nobusiness field name (as it is returned by GetBusinessFields)
SSearchResultFieldSequenceintegernodisplay sequence
SSearchResultFieldColSizeintegernoColumn Size
SSearchResultFieldIsVisibllogicalnoVisible
SSearchResultFieldAggregatcharacter(40)noAggregate
SSearchResultFieldGroupSeqintegernosequence of aggregation
SSearchResultFieldCBFcharacter(80)noCustom Field
LastModifiedDatedatenoLast Modified Date
LastModifiedTimeintegernoLast Modified Time
LastModifiedUsercharacter(20)noLast Modified User
QADC01character(40)nounused QAD reserved field
QADC02characternounused QAD reserved field
QADT01datenounused QAD reserved field
QADD01decimal(10)nounused QAD reserved field
tc_Rowidcharacteryesprimary index
tc_ParentRowidcharacteryes = tStoredSearch.tc_Rowid
tc_Statuscharacternoupdate status

table tCustomTable0

Description

Empty table intended for non-intrusive customization only

field namedata typedescription
tcCustomShort0character
tcCustomShort1character
tcCustomShort2character
tcCustomShort3character
tcCustomShort4character
tcCustomShort5character
tcCustomShort6character
tcCustomShort7character
tcCustomShort8character
tcCustomShort9character
tcCustomCombo0character
tcCustomCombo1character
tcCustomCombo2character
tcCustomCombo3character
tcCustomCombo4character
tcCustomCombo5character
tcCustomCombo6character
tcCustomCombo7character
tcCustomCombo8character
tcCustomCombo9character
tcCustomLong0character
tcCustomLong1character
tcCustomNotecharacter
ttCustomDate0date
ttCustomDate1date
ttCustomDate2date
ttCustomDate3date
ttCustomDate4date
tiCustomInteger0integer
tiCustomInteger1integer
tiCustomInteger2integer
tiCustomInteger3integer
tiCustomInteger4integer
tdCustomDecimal0decimal(4)
tdCustomDecimal1decimal(4)
tdCustomDecimal2decimal(4)
tdCustomDecimal3decimal(4)
tdCustomDecimal4decimal(4)
tc_RowidcharacterUse this data item to add as a field in public temp-tables (with index).
tc_ParentRowidcharacter
tc_Statuscharacter

table tCustomTable1

Description

Empty table intended for non-intrusive customization only

field namedata typedescription
tcCustomShort0character
tcCustomShort1character
tcCustomShort2character
tcCustomShort3character
tcCustomShort4character
tcCustomShort5character
tcCustomShort6character
tcCustomShort7character
tcCustomShort8character
tcCustomShort9character
tcCustomCombo0character
tcCustomCombo1character
tcCustomCombo2character
tcCustomCombo3character
tcCustomCombo4character
tcCustomCombo5character
tcCustomCombo6character
tcCustomCombo7character
tcCustomCombo8character
tcCustomCombo9character
tcCustomLong0character
tcCustomLong1character
tcCustomNotecharacter
ttCustomDate0date
ttCustomDate1date
ttCustomDate2date
ttCustomDate3date
ttCustomDate4date
tiCustomInteger0integer
tiCustomInteger1integer
tiCustomInteger2integer
tiCustomInteger3integer
tiCustomInteger4integer
tdCustomDecimal0decimal(4)
tdCustomDecimal1decimal(4)
tdCustomDecimal2decimal(4)
tdCustomDecimal3decimal(4)
tdCustomDecimal4decimal(4)
tc_RowidcharacterUse this data item to add as a field in public temp-tables (with index).
tc_ParentRowidcharacter
tc_Statuscharacter

table tCustomTable2

Description

Empty table intended for non-intrusive customization only

field namedata typedescription
tcCustomShort0character
tcCustomShort1character
tcCustomShort2character
tcCustomShort3character
tcCustomShort4character
tcCustomShort5character
tcCustomShort6character
tcCustomShort7character
tcCustomShort8character
tcCustomShort9character
tcCustomCombo0character
tcCustomCombo1character
tcCustomCombo2character
tcCustomCombo3character
tcCustomCombo4character
tcCustomCombo5character
tcCustomCombo6character
tcCustomCombo7character
tcCustomCombo8character
tcCustomCombo9character
tcCustomLong0character
tcCustomLong1character
tcCustomNotecharacter
ttCustomDate0date
ttCustomDate1date
ttCustomDate2date
ttCustomDate3date
ttCustomDate4date
tiCustomInteger0integer
tiCustomInteger1integer
tiCustomInteger2integer
tiCustomInteger3integer
tiCustomInteger4integer
tdCustomDecimal0decimal(4)
tdCustomDecimal1decimal(4)
tdCustomDecimal2decimal(4)
tdCustomDecimal3decimal(4)
tdCustomDecimal4decimal(4)
tc_RowidcharacterUse this data item to add as a field in public temp-tables (with index).
tc_ParentRowidcharacter
tc_Statuscharacter